Output d21441b32d8bd49e7af7275c080449821507d24e77712e050eb4074db6de2636:0

value
3137021
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4159d573cd5d8a562ad51def11926603201398d5 OP_EQUAL
address
37eZTmsXudPwxmTrzfAAsFLJ992E5TEdYC
transaction
d21441b32d8bd49e7af7275c080449821507d24e77712e050eb4074db6de2636
confirmations
313971
spent
true